Description: This is an image of a 21.5 x 17.2 cm hand-coloured engraving print of the arms of Sir Joseph Banks. The arms of the Bankes family of Kingston Lacy are: Sable, a cross engrailed ermine between four fleur-de-lys or.[1] This is a differenced version of the arms of the 14th century family of Bank of Bank Newton, Craven, in the West Riding of Yorkshire, namely: Sable, a cross or between four fleurs-de-lys argent.[2]
